Left 4 Dead Dedicated Server Coming Soon - Drunken F00l - Oct 30, 2008

Valve officially plans on releasing the dedicated server sometime before the release of the demo.

Eric Smith from Valve Wrote:We'll be releasing the Left 4 Dead dedicated server files prior to the Left 4 Dead demo being released. More details will be sent to the mailing lists when we have them.

There are two things to keep in mind regarding running a Left 4 Dead server:

1) The CPU load for the Left 4 Dead server will be higher than you're used to for games like TF2. Left 4 Dead has a bunch of A.I. for the zombies, etc., that games like TF2 don't have.

2) Left 4 Dead uses a new matchmaking system we're developing. We'll be working with the server admin community to make sure the new system operates as smoothly as possible. More details on this later.

-Eric

Left 4 Dead Dedicated Server Coming Soon - SilverFox - Nov 06, 2008

Seems like there migh be problems with L4D and dedicated servers ..

http://forums.steampowered.com/forums/showthread.php?t=744229

Seems there is no way to join a specific server. You join a 'lobby', then when you press Go, the game then searches for a server matching that criteria and you're on your way.

http://www.left4dead411.com/news/2008/11/whoa-whoa-server/

Quote:The new matchmaking system replaces the traditional server browser. By running a public dedicated server your server will be added to a list of servers available for clients to use when playing. Games are started from a Game Lobby by clients, who are then connected to a dedicated server when they start the game. When they're done, your server is added back to the list of available servers. Clients will be able to "Quick Match", "Play Online", and "Play With Friends" when they want to play a game.

You will still have access to the traditional Message of the Day for your server. For Left 4 Dead, we've added a banner ad you can create that will be displayed to clients when they're playing on your server. There is also a ranking system to show the popularity of your server.

This is the first version of what we've been working on, and we're going to want feedback from all of you once things start turning up tomorrow.

Quote:From what we understand, there will be no server browser. You will not be able to select a specific server to play on. If your clan pitches in for a dedicated server, it will just be added to the system. You will have no easy/intuitive way to just connect to the server you're paying for. You could spend $100 a month on a super high-quality server while some other guy runs one out of his basement, and instead of enjoying what you paid for you'd be equal with everybody else.

It seems like you still will be able to use the server browser from Steam itself (outside of the game), so .. maybe this is a work around. I imagine the /connect command still works as well. But, with only 4 slots available .... GL. :/
